#Qualcomm知识课堂# B_QuRT_User_Guide(7):本节我们介绍QuRT实时操作系统的进程知识,进程对象支持很多QuRT操作,本节涵盖初始化设置进程属性、指定进程属性结构中的进程名称、设置指定进程属性结构中的进程属性、获取与当前进程相关的命令行字符串、创建并启动进程及设置指定进程属性结构中允许的最大线程数。
https://t.cn/A6av46lW
https://t.cn/A6av46lW
【《毁灭战士》已可在主板 BIOS 中游玩】
作为一款经典射击游戏,1993 年的初代《毁灭战士》被高玩们移植到了各种奇奇怪怪的平台。
而近日,开源 BIOS 项目 Coreboot 发布了 4.17 更新,带来了一个名为“coreDOOM”的新负载,没错,就是可以直接在 BIOS 里面运行《毁灭战士》。
Coreboot 是一个免费软件项目,旨在替换大多数计算机中的专有 BIOS(固件)。Coreboot 会进行硬件初始化,然后执行额外的启动逻辑,称为有效负载。
据 Phoronix 报道,coreDOOM 会将有效负载加载到系统上,并在启动时将其引导到经典的《毁灭战士》。
不过,虽然可以跑起来,但正常游玩有点复杂。因为该方案目前尚不支持 USB 键盘,只能使用 PS / 2 键盘,而且无法保存游戏,也没有声音,退出游戏时系统将无法使用并立即冻结。
作为一款经典射击游戏,1993 年的初代《毁灭战士》被高玩们移植到了各种奇奇怪怪的平台。
而近日,开源 BIOS 项目 Coreboot 发布了 4.17 更新,带来了一个名为“coreDOOM”的新负载,没错,就是可以直接在 BIOS 里面运行《毁灭战士》。
Coreboot 是一个免费软件项目,旨在替换大多数计算机中的专有 BIOS(固件)。Coreboot 会进行硬件初始化,然后执行额外的启动逻辑,称为有效负载。
据 Phoronix 报道,coreDOOM 会将有效负载加载到系统上,并在启动时将其引导到经典的《毁灭战士》。
不过,虽然可以跑起来,但正常游玩有点复杂。因为该方案目前尚不支持 USB 键盘,只能使用 PS / 2 键盘,而且无法保存游戏,也没有声音,退出游戏时系统将无法使用并立即冻结。
Java初始化基类(继承中父类)
由于涉及基类和导出类这两个类,而不是只有一个类,所以要试着想像导出类所产生的结果对象,会有点困惑。
从外部来看,它就像是一个与基类具有相同接口的新类,或许还会有一些额外的方法和域。但继承并不只是复制了基类的接口。
当创建了一个导出类的对象时,该对象包含了一个基类的子对象。这个子对象与你用基类直接创建的对象是一样的。
二者区别在于,后者来自于外部,而基类的子对象被包装在导出类对象内部。
当然,对基类子对象的正确初始化也是至关重要的,而且也仅有一种方法来保证这一点:
在构造器中调用基类构造器来执行初始化,而基类构造器具有执行基类初始化所需要的所有。
Java会自动在导出类的构造器中插入对基类构造器的调用。
由于涉及基类和导出类这两个类,而不是只有一个类,所以要试着想像导出类所产生的结果对象,会有点困惑。
从外部来看,它就像是一个与基类具有相同接口的新类,或许还会有一些额外的方法和域。但继承并不只是复制了基类的接口。
当创建了一个导出类的对象时,该对象包含了一个基类的子对象。这个子对象与你用基类直接创建的对象是一样的。
二者区别在于,后者来自于外部,而基类的子对象被包装在导出类对象内部。
当然,对基类子对象的正确初始化也是至关重要的,而且也仅有一种方法来保证这一点:
在构造器中调用基类构造器来执行初始化,而基类构造器具有执行基类初始化所需要的所有。
Java会自动在导出类的构造器中插入对基类构造器的调用。
✋热门推荐